首頁常見問題正文

針對(duì)缺陷采取怎樣管理措施?

更新時(shí)間:2023-10-17 來源:黑馬程序員 瀏覽量:

  軟件測試中,管理缺陷是一個(gè)關(guān)鍵的過程,以確保軟件質(zhì)量和可靠性。以下是管理軟件缺陷的詳細(xì)措施:

  1.缺陷識(shí)別:

  ·通過測試用例執(zhí)行、代碼審查、用戶反饋等方法來檢測缺陷。

  ·為每個(gè)缺陷分配一個(gè)唯一的標(biāo)識(shí)符,通常是缺陷號(hào)碼。

  2.缺陷分類:

  ·將缺陷按照其嚴(yán)重性、優(yōu)先級(jí)和類型分類。例如,可以將缺陷分為嚴(yán)重、中等、輕微等級(jí)別,以及功能性、性能、安全性等類型。

  3.缺陷報(bào)告:

  ·編寫詳細(xì)的缺陷報(bào)告,包括缺陷的描述、重現(xiàn)步驟、環(huán)境信息、期望行為和實(shí)際行為。

  ·附加截圖、日志文件或錄屏以幫助開發(fā)人員理解問題。

  4.分配責(zé)任:

  ·將缺陷分配給相關(guān)的開發(fā)人員,通常使用缺陷管理工具來跟蹤分配和狀態(tài)。

  5.優(yōu)先級(jí)確定:

  ·根據(jù)缺陷的嚴(yán)重性和影響程度來確定其優(yōu)先級(jí)。重要性高的缺陷會(huì)優(yōu)先處理。

1697513011719_針對(duì)軟件缺陷采取怎樣的管理措施.jpg

  6.缺陷跟蹤:

  ·使用缺陷管理工具,跟蹤每個(gè)缺陷的狀態(tài)、解決進(jìn)度和相關(guān)討論。這有助于確保透明度和跟蹤問題的處理過程。

  7.解決缺陷:

  ·開發(fā)人員根據(jù)報(bào)告的缺陷信息定位和修復(fù)問題。

  ·在解決缺陷后,進(jìn)行內(nèi)部測試以確保問題已經(jīng)修復(fù),并將其狀態(tài)更改為“已解決”。

  8.驗(yàn)證和關(guān)閉:

  ·測試團(tuán)隊(duì)驗(yàn)證已解決的缺陷,確保問題已經(jīng)修復(fù),然后將其狀態(tài)更改為“已驗(yàn)證”。

  ·缺陷經(jīng)過驗(yàn)證后,可以將其狀態(tài)更改為“已關(guān)閉”。

  9.缺陷跟蹤和報(bào)告:

  ·缺陷管理工具應(yīng)持續(xù)跟蹤缺陷的狀態(tài),并生成報(bào)告,以便管理人員和團(tuán)隊(duì)了解缺陷處理進(jìn)度。

  10.持續(xù)改進(jìn):

  ·進(jìn)行缺陷分析,以了解為什么缺陷發(fā)生,以及如何避免將來發(fā)生類似問題。

  ·使用缺陷報(bào)告數(shù)據(jù)來改進(jìn)開發(fā)和測試流程。

  11.培訓(xùn)和教育:

  ·培訓(xùn)團(tuán)隊(duì)成員,包括開發(fā)人員和測試人員,以減少未來缺陷的發(fā)生。

  12.團(tuán)隊(duì)合作:

  ·促進(jìn)開發(fā)和測試團(tuán)隊(duì)之間的緊密協(xié)作,以快速解決問題并降低缺陷數(shù)量。

  13.文檔記錄:

  ·記錄每個(gè)缺陷的詳細(xì)信息,以便將來進(jìn)行參考和知識(shí)分享。

  14.自動(dòng)化:

  ·使用自動(dòng)化測試工具來發(fā)現(xiàn)和報(bào)告缺陷,以提高效率和準(zhǔn)確性。

  15.審查過程:

  ·定期審查缺陷管理流程,以確保其有效性,并根據(jù)需要進(jìn)行改進(jìn)。

  綜上所述,有效的缺陷管理流程是確保軟件質(zhì)量的關(guān)鍵步驟,它有助于最小化軟件中的缺陷并提高客戶滿意度。這需要協(xié)作、透明度和不斷改進(jìn),以確保缺陷被及時(shí)識(shí)別、報(bào)告、解決和驗(yàn)證。

分享到:
在線咨詢 我要報(bào)名
和我們?cè)诰€交談!